    do the following steps for hetrogenous service
    Step 1
    Create ODBC named Access1.
    Step 2
    Go to urs inithsodbc.ora file which reside at
    ORACLE_HOME\hs\admin\inithsodbc.ora
    and overrite by
    # This is a sample agent init file that contains the HS parameters that are
    # needed for an ODBC Agent.
    # HS init parameters
    HS_FDS_CONNECT_INFO = Access1
    HS_FDS_TRACE_LEVEL = off
    # Environment variables required for the non-Oracle system
    #set <envvar>=<value>
    Step 3
    Add the following entry to the tnsnames.ora file:
    ACCESS1.WORLD =
    (DESCRIPTION=
    (ADDRESS=(PROTOCOL=tcp)(HOST=localhost)(PORT=1521))
    (CONNECT_DATA=(SID=ACCESS1))
    (HS=OK)
    Step 4
    Add the following entry into the listener.ora file:
    (SID_DESC=
    (SID_NAME=ACCESS1)
    (ORACLE_HOME=D:\Oracle)
    ---Define urs oracle home path in mine case it is at D:\Oracle--
    (PROGRAM=hsodbc)
    Step 5
    Reload the listener from contol panel services yours listener service
    Step 6
    Create a database link using:
    CREATE DATABASE LINK access1.world CONNECT TO "MyUser" IDENTIFIED BY "MyPassword" USING 'ACCESS1.WORLD';
    Step 7
    Connect to scott/tiger
    Query the table using:
    SELECT *
    FROM [email protected];
    Step 8
    Same you can connect to urs forms and write above sql in cursor

    I got the impression that no matter what the database, Dreamweaver needs php to access them.
    Dreamweaver supports a range of different languages and technologies. PHP just happens to be the most widely used server-side language that connects to a database, but it's not the only one.  Dreamweaver can also use ASP and ColdFusion to connect to a database. There's also limited support for ASP.NET and JSP through extensions that restore functionality removed from the program a couple of versions ago.

    There're two ways you can get data in and out of database using .NET
    #1 System.Data.OracleClient namespace - it's .NET avail out of the box
    #2 Oracle.DataAccess.Client - aka "ODP.NET"
                   Download: http://www.oracle.com/technology/software/tech/windows/odpnet/index.html
    Or download Beta because as of today it's the only version which supports .NET "TransactionScope" (I just tested seems like still it is NOT working Re: 10g Express + ODP.NET (version 2.111.6.20) > support TransactionScope? http://www.oracle.com/technology/software/tech/windows/odpnet/index1110710beta.html
    QuickStart: http://www.installationwiki.org/ODP.NET_Getting_Started_Guide
    Also there's a doc under Start menu>Programs>Oracle - OraOdac11g_BETA_home>Application Development>"Oracle Data Provider for .NET Developer's Guide"
    It's worth reading just scroll down quick for code fragment.
    Anyway here's two small examples:
    Example 1: System.Data.OracleClient (Using library from M$)
              * First you'll need to add reference to "System.Data.OracleClient".
              IDbFactory oDbFactory = DbProviderFactories.GetFactory("System.Data.OracleClient");
              IDbConnection oConn = oDbFactory.CreateConnection();
              oConn.ConnectionString = "Data Source=(DESCRIPTION=(ADDRESS=(PROTOCOL=TCP)(HOST=MyHost)(PORT=MyPort))(CONNECT_DATA=(SERVICE_NAME=MyOracleSID)));User Id=myUsername;Password=myPassword;";
              // Or ...
              oConn = new System.Data.OracleClient.OracleConnection("Data Source=(DESCRIPTION=(ADDRESS=(PROTOCOL=TCP)(HOST=MyHost)(PORT=MyPort))(CONNECT_DATA=(SERVICE_NAME=MyOracleSID)));User Id=myUsername;Password=myPassword;");
         Example 2: ODP.NET from Oracle
              IDbFactory oDbFactory = DbProviderFactories.GetFactory("Oracle.DataAccess.Client");
              IDbConnection oConn = oDbFactory.CreateConnection();
              oConn.ConnectionString = "Data Source=(DESCRIPTION=(ADDRESS_LIST=(ADDRESS=(PROTOCOL=TCP)(HOST=MyHost)(PORT=MyPort)))(CONNECT_DATA=(SERVER=DEDICATED)(SERVICE_NAME=MyOracleSID)));User Id=myUsername;Password=myPassword;";
              // Or ...
              oConn = new Oracle.DataAccess.Client.OracleConnection("Data Source=(DESCRIPTION=(ADDRESS_LIST=(ADDRESS=(PROTOCOL=TCP)(HOST=MyHost)(PORT=MyPort)))(CONNECT_DATA=(SERVER=DEDICATED)(SERVICE_NAME=MyOracleSID)));User Id=myUsername;Password=myPassword;");

         Before running script, make sure your account has permission (unless you're using SYS account of course). You'd probably need to know how to create user and granther right:
              CREATE USER dev IDENTIFIED BY "devacc_@";
              GRANT CREATE SESSION TO DEV;
              GRANT DBA TO DEV;
         Here's how you can run PL\SQL scripts in Oracle
         SQL*Plus: Release 10.2.0.1.0 - Production on Mon Apr 6 14:10:05 2009
              Copyright (c) 1982, 2005, Oracle. All rights reserved.
              SQL> connect devvvy/"somepwd"
              Connected.
              SQL> set serveroutput on
              SQL> @C:\dev\UnitTest\Util\Command\sql\Oracle\SetupSchema\xxxxx.oracle.tables.sql
              1125 /
              SQL> @C:\dev\Util\Command\sql\Oracle\SetupSchema\xxxxx.oracle.tables.data.only.sql
              560 /
              PL/SQL procedure successfully completed.
              SQL> @C:\dev\Util\Command\sql\Oracle\SetupSchema\AuditTrail.oracle.tables.sql
              54 /
              PL/SQL procedure successfully completed.
              SQL> COMMIT;
         Remeber however:
              (a) SQL*Plus does not like "&" in your SQL script. Do comment or string containing "&" should be taken out.
              (b) password should not contain "@" because it's a special character in "CONNECT" command.
                   Alternative, download TOAD for Oracle - http://www.toadsoft.com/toad_oracle.htm
              (c) After command, type "/" next line to get command executed.
              (d) remember to COMMIT
